Solution for 3(2x-2)=6(x+1) equation:


Simplifying
3(2x + -2) = 6(x + 1)

Reorder the terms:
3(-2 + 2x) = 6(x + 1)
(-2 * 3 + 2x * 3) = 6(x + 1)
(-6 + 6x) = 6(x + 1)

Reorder the terms:
-6 + 6x = 6(1 + x)
-6 + 6x = (1 * 6 + x * 6)
-6 + 6x = (6 + 6x)

Add '-6x' to each side of the equation.
-6 + 6x + -6x = 6 + 6x + -6x

Combine like terms: 6x + -6x = 0
-6 + 0 = 6 + 6x + -6x
-6 = 6 + 6x + -6x

Combine like terms: 6x + -6x = 0
-6 = 6 + 0
-6 = 6

Solving
-6 = 6

Couldn't find a variable to solve for.

This equation is invalid, the left and right sides are not equal, therefore there is no solution.
